Default Cold start-up noise

Got a noise that sounds like a bearing has sand in it. Weird thing is, it only makes the noise at start-up when cold. After about 1 minute, it stops making the noise. Also, it never makes it when starting when warmed up.

I took off the power steering/alternator belt and it did not make the noise. WTF?
